Method
Cooking Instructions
- 1
Prepare the Prime Rib
Remove the prime rib from the refrigerator and let it sit at room temperature for about 30-60 minutes before cooking.
- 2
Season the Meat
Preheat your oven to 450°F (232°C). In a small bowl, mix together sal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and chopped fresh rosemary. Rub the mixture all over the prime rib, then drizzle with olive oil and rub it in.
- 3
Roast the Prime Rib
Place the seasoned prime rib on a roasting rack in a shallow pan. Roast in the preheated oven for 20 minutes to develop a crust, then reduce the temperature to 325°F (163°C) and continue to roast for about 60-90 minutes, or until a meat thermometer reads 130°F (54°C) for medium-rare.
